51nod 1004 【快速幂】
来源:互联网 发布:网络大仲马什么意思 编辑:程序博客网 时间:2024/05/29 18:03
思路:
掐住最后一位,快速幂一发就好了
#include<cstdio>#include <map>#include<iostream>#include<string.h>#include<algorithm>using namespace std;typedef __int64 LL;int cal(int g,int x){ int ans=1; while(g) { if(g%2) ans=(ans*x)%10; x=(x*x)%10; g>>=1; } return ans%10;}int main(){ int n; scanf("%d",&n); int ans; ans=cal(n,n%10); printf("%d",ans); return 0;}
0 0
- 51nod 1004 【快速幂】
- 矩阵快速幂 51nod
- 51nod 1031(快速幂)
- 51nod 1126(矩阵快速幂)
- 51nod 1113矩阵快速幂
- 51nod - 1573 分解 - 矩阵快速幂
- 51nod 1537 分解 (矩阵快速幂)
- 51nod-1113 矩阵快速幂
- 51nod 1013【快速幂+逆元】
- 51nod 1113 矩阵快速幂
- 51Nod 1113 矩阵快速幂
- 51nod 矩阵快速幂模版题
- 51nod 1113 矩阵快速幂
- 51nod--1113 矩阵快速幂
- 51nod 1537 分解(矩阵快速幂)
- 51nod 1113 矩阵快速幂
- 51nod 1113 矩阵快速幂
- 51NOD 1046 快速幂取模
- 八大内部排序 -- 归并排序
- Expect工具语言
- JDK7与JDK8中HashMap的实现
- Android群英传学习笔记(1)--Android体系与系统架构
- 设计与声明(一)
- 51nod 1004 【快速幂】
- 如何加入tomcat这个服务器到eclipse中
- 工作计划
- RabbitMQ (一)入门 Helloworld
- 51nod 1268【dp】
- next()和nextLine()的区别
- 服务器宕机的快速解决方法
- 世界因你而不同摘录及笔记——想当老师的小凡,开学了,会很忙,学习也有压力了,要懂得放松啊,别太累
- RabbitMQ (二)工作队列